;ME AXP ) In announcing results for its second quarter ended March 31, 1997, Axcan Pharma Inc. indicated revenues of $4,780,000 compared to $4,245,000 for the corresponding period in the previous fiscal year. The Company ended the quarter with a net loss of $233,000, or $0.017 per share compared to net earnings of $88,000, or $0.007 per share for the quarter ended March 31, 1996.

For the second quarter, selling and administrative expenses increased by $358,000 due to costs for promotional programs planned for fiscal 1997.

Axcan also announced that it had completed its joint venture arrangement with Schwarz Pharma Inc. of Milwaukee (Wisconsin) to form Axcan Schwarz LLC, a Delaware limited liability company. This company will market and distribute URSO(R) ursodiol tablets in the USA, initially for the treatment of PBC and later for other indications as well, once they are approved by the FDA. Axcan and Schwarz each have a 50 percent ownership interest in Axcan Schwarz. Triple therapy study

This double blind placebo controlled phase III study involves research centers in Halifax, Montreal, Toronto, Hamilton and Edmonton. The study was initiated in 1994 and involves ulcer and dyspepsia patients. If the results are as positive, the Company intends to file a New Drug Submission to the Health Protection Branch for the approval of this therapy within this fiscal year.

PROTECTAID(R) - Taiwan and Spain

During the second quarter, Axcan has signed its second and third licensing agreements for the PROTECTAID(R) contraceptive sponge with Yeong Being Enterprises of Taipei for Taiwan and with Lineafarm of Madrid for Spain. This follows a first agreement that was signed last December with C & L Pharmaceuticals of Kowloon, Hong Kong to distribute the product in Hong Kong and Macau. Shipments under these two new agreements will begin as soon as the product is registered in each market. The Company is presently negotiating similar agreements for several other markets.
